What is the difference between troy ounce and avoirdupois ounce

At four hundred and eighty grains, a troy ounce is thicker than an avoirdupois ounce, which weighs 437.5 grains. You see, in metric terms, a troy ounce weighs 31.1034768 grams. An avoirdupois is slightly less than an ounce and is 28.349523125 grams.
